Positive Reviews From Aldridge Electric Employees

  • What did you like most about the interview process?
    I was recruited, so not much of an interview.
  • What makes you most happy at work?
    Doing my job well, regardless of the failures of upper management and executives.
  • What is most positive about the culture and environment at your company?
    There are some employees that put their heart and soul into their work, and they make every effort to keep morale up.

Constructive Feedback From Aldridge Electric Employees

  • What do your coworkers need to improve and how could you work together better?
    They need to respect the policies of department managers. Upper management needs to let department managers do their jobs, quit interfering and actually support them.
  • Why do you feel undervalued and what would make you feel better about your compensation?
    Merit plays no role in compensation. Even a series of continual outstanding performance reviews doesn't provide for compensation increase consideration.
  • What does the leadership team need to get better at?
    Acknowledge the efforts of all the "invisible" employees that contribute a large amount of the effort that make the executives look good, instead of them taking all of the credit, and dismissing those efforts as insignificant and unimportant.

Aldridge Electric Salaries

How much does Aldridge Electric pay?

How much do people at Aldridge Electric get paid? See the latest salaries by department and job title. The average estimated annual salary, including base and bonus, at Aldridge Electric is $111,541, or $53 per hour, while the estimated median salary is $116,304, or $55 per hour.

At Aldridge Electric, the highest paid job is a Corporate Counsel at $178,928 annually and the lowest is a CS Rep at $46,372 annually. Average Aldridge Electric salaries by department include: Communications at $83,104, Operations at $86,016, Legal at $172,411, and Sales at $127,961. Half of Aldridge Electric salaries are above $116,304.

5 employees at Aldridge Electric rank their Compensation in the Top 15% of similar sized companies in the US (based on 17 ratings) while 5 employees at Aldridge Electric rank their Perks And Benefits in the Top 5% of similar sized companies in the US (based on 6 ratings).
